P3.2 million shabu, marijuana seized in Bulacan

Ramon Efren Lazaro, Ric Sapnu - The Philippine Star

CAMP OLIVAS, Pampanga, Philippines — Shabu and marijuana bricks with an estimated combined value of P3.2 million were seized in separate stings in Bulacan on Saturday.

The anti-drug operations also resulted in the arrest of seven suspects, identified as Sanny Bernado, Annalyn Dupra, Norilyn Marinao, John Archie Sabado, Arturo Trinos and two minors.

Police said Sabado and his 17-year-old companion yielded 20 marijuana bricks valued at P2.8 million during a sting in Barangay Panasahan, Malolos.

The rest of the suspects reportedly yielded 12 plastic sachets containing shabu with an estimated street value of P400,000 following a sting in Barangay Minuyan Proper, San Jose del Monte City.

The minors were turned over to the local social welfare and development office while the rest were detained.
